+class Job(object):
+ def __init__(self, filename, ext='job', * args, **kwargs):
+ ''' Example usage
+ import random
+ from condor_batch import Job, Submit
+
+ # Create job object (filename will be "my_neato_condor.job")
+ job = Job('my_neato_condor')
+
+ # Populate initial job attributes
+ job.attr('getenv', True)
+ job.attr('executable', '/bin/sleep')
+ job.attr('arguments', 1)
+ job.logging('logs', create=True)
+ job.attr('queue')
+
+ # Populate additional sub-attributes (i.e. re-execute job with
+ # a different set of arguments.
+ for fileno in range(5):
+ x = random.Random().randint(2, 5)
+ job.subattr('arguments', x)
+ job.subattr('queue')
+
+ # Write job file to disk
+ job.commit()
+
+ # Pass our job to the Submit class
+ submit = Submit(job)
+
+ # Send our job to the cluster
+ submit.execute()
+ '''
